William Howard Taft

Two Photographs Signed, "WmHTaft,"

each by Underwood & Underwood. Each signed in the image at lower right. The first, additionally Inscribed, "Sincerely yours," half-length portrait showing him seated behind a desk while holding his pince-nez and looking into the camera. 10x8 inches; slight silvering in dark areas. The second, collage showing half-length portraits of [candidates for the 1912 presidential election] Theodore Roosevelt, Woodrow Wilson, and Taft, superimposed on a map of the United States. 8x10 inches; slight creasing at corners, remnants of mounting at corners verso, copyright notice printed on slip of paper attached at upper edge verso.

Np, 1 February 1919; nd.

  • Notes: Attached to verso of second photograph is a slip of paper on which is printed copyright notice, addressed to newspaper editors: "This photograph is released for publication on Nov 4th or 5th [1912], when the Presidential candidates will be figuring on the election returns. All the States are represented in this picture, and the crowds shown were made in the States represented. The Presidential candidates are placed in the position where they are supposed to draw the largest number of votes. Mr. Taft in the East, Governor Wilson in the South and Middle West and Col. Roosevelt in the Western States. . . ." It was Wilson who won the 1912 election. Unless Taft added his signature to this photograph at the time it was issued, he humbly signed knowing the results of the contest represented in the photograph.

    With--Small group of ephemera relating to one or the other photograph: Address panel from original mailing envelope * Typed letter from Taft's secretary Wendell W. Mischler to collector, sending signed photographs. ½ page, 4to, "William H. Taft" stationery. Washington, 1 February 1919 * Photograph, unsigned, showing Taft riding on an elephant. 10x8 inches * Newspaper clippings featuring Taft, circa 1919.
